6. Replacing Consumables
Replacing the Waste Toner Bottle
• Do not incinerate spilled or used toner. Toner dust is flammable and might ignite when exposed to
an open flame.
• Dispose of used toner containers in accordance with local regulations.
• Keep toner (used or unused) and the toner containers out of reach of children. If a child swal-
lows toner, consult a doctor immediately.
• Waste toner bottles cannot be reused.
• Purchasing and storing extra waste toner bottles is recommended.
• Before removing the waste toner bottle from the printer, spread paper or some other material
around the area to keep toner from dirtying your workspace.
Replace the waste toner bottle if the following message appears on the display:
When the following message appears on the display, the waste toner bottle should be replaced soon.
Prepare a new waste toner bottle.
